What is title operations?

A Title Operations job involves managing and processing property title documents to ensure legal ownership transfer during real estate transactions. Responsibilities typically include verifying property records, resolving title issues, coordinating with lenders and agents, and ensuring compliance with legal regulations. Professionals in this role help identify and resolve discrepancies in title records to facilitate smooth property transactions.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of someone working in title operations?

Professionals in Title Operations are responsible for reviewing property records, clearing title issues, preparing closing documents, and coordinating with buyers, sellers, lenders, and real estate agents throughout the transaction process. You can expect to spend time researching public records, addressing title curatives, and ensuring all documentation meets legal and regulatory requirements. Many roles also involve managing deadlines for closings, handling escrow funds, and providing status updates to stakeholders. The work is detail-oriented and fast-paced, but you'll often enjoy a collaborative environment where teamwork and effective communication are crucial for a smooth closing experience.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in title operations, and why are they important?

Success in Title Operations requires a keen eye for detail, strong organizational skills, and knowledge of real estate or title insurance processes, typically supported by experience or education in related fields. Familiarity with title software systems like SoftPro, RamQuest, or ResWare, as well as understanding legal documents and state regulations, is valuable.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and the capacity to work efficiently in time-sensitive situations are important soft skills. These competencies ensure accurate title processing, timely closings, and effective collaboration with clients, agents, and lenders.

About Banfield Pet Hospital

Sourced by ZipRecruiter

Banfield Pet Hospital was founded in 1955 and is currently located in Vancouver, WA, US. A leader within the pet healthcare industry, it specializes in providing comprehensive preventive and medical services to pets. Operating more than 1,000 hospitals across the United States and Puerto Rico, Banfield's commitment to top-class care is reflected in its mission - "To treat your pet like family, and you like our own." At the core of Banfield's mission is the belief in quality veterinary care and fostering an environment that promotes responsible pet ownership. The company established the Banfield Foundation in 2015 to further emphasize their commitment to pets, which has since then provided over $8 million in grants to projects that enhance the wellbeing of pets.
